  1. 21 wrz 2023 · Pace is calculated using this sum: Pace = Time\Distance. For example: You walk 6 miles in 2 hours (120 minutes). 120/6 = 20. Therefore, your pace = 20 minutes per mile. Importantly, time is calculated in minutes, so 2 hours is 120 minutes for the purpose of the sum. If the result is not a round number of minutes, the fraction of the minute must ...

  2. The distance formula is: Distance = Speed * Time. If you know the pace, but not the speed, you need to convert from one to the other. E.g. if the pace is 5 minutes per mile, to convert to miles per hour, simply divide 60 (minutes) by 5, to get 12, meaning the speed was 12 mph. Then use that as an input for a pace calculator or the formula above.

    3 dni temu · To calculate fuel cost per mile, say a vehicle traveled 45 miles and used 1.75 US gallons of fuel: 1.75 US gallons / 45 miles = 0.03889 gal/mi (US). Then, multiply the fuel consumption by the fuel price, say $8 per US gallon. We then have 0.03889 gal/mi (US) × $8 per US gallon = $0.31111/mi ≈ $0.31/mi.
